Labels make your move go smoothly … and safely

As you pack and prepare to move – home or business – using labels on your boxes and containers will make so many things simpler, and even safer. Here are some things to keep in mind:

  • Identify a box’s contents on the label – This gives movers quick guidance on how to handle the box and where to place it, for moving and upon arrival in the new location.
  • Protect a box’s contents – If the label includes words like “Fragile”, “This side up” and so on, where applicable, movers can avoid damaging a box’s contents.
  • Direct a box to its new location – Where possible, use a box’s label to direct which room or area the box is to be placed at the new location.
  • Colour coding for quick identification – Where appropriate, if you and your moving team have an agreed-upon scheme for identifying locations or other information by colour codes, simple coloured labels or dots can be a quick way ensure boxes go to (or are in) the correct places.
